Compare all specifications:
2007 Acura RDX | 2008 Lincoln MKZ | |
Make | Acura | Lincoln |
Model | RDX | MKZ |
Year Released | 2007 | 2008 |
Body Type | SUV |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2300 cc | 3500 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 240 HP | 263 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 6250 RPM |
Torque | 353 Nm | 338 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4500 RPM | 4500 RPM |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4600 mm | 4850 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1880 mm | 1840 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1660 mm | 1460 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2660 mm | 2730 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 10.2 L/100km | 8.7 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 12.4 L/100km | 12.4 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.2 L/100km | 10.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 68 L | 66 L |
